Samenvatting
This report explains the role of emotions in designing museums: how emotions are a pre-condition for learning and how they facilitate emotional experiences and even aim to foster empathy in visitors. Museums should operate with a ‘trigger - emotions’ effect in mind to better connect with audiences. The authors have analysed the relationship between emotions and learning in museums from different perspectives. They have adopted an interdisciplinary method to rethink ‘Emotional Museums’ as co-creative and experiential spaces. Spaces where the emotional effect is used as a mean to motivate access to the researched contents by using emotions to stimulate the attention, curiosity and interest of the public.
